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os de Studio en Arlington

Cuál es el apartamento de Estudio más barato en Arlington?

Actualmente el apartamento de Estudio más accequible en Arlington está en 555 listado en $1,246.

¿Cuál es el la renta media de un apartamento de Studio en Arlington?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ento de Studio en Arlington es $2,020.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ler de Studio más grande disponible en Arlington ?

A día de hoy el apartamento con más metros cuadrados en Arlington es una unidad de 762 pies cuadrados a partir de $2,032 en Crystal Plaza.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ler de Studio en Arlington?

El tamaño medio de un alquiler de Studio en Arlington es actualmente de 506 pies cuadrados.
